I've been having problems with my DVD player reading DVDs so I decided to download some DVD drivers (the panasonic ones) and Adaptec's latest ASPI update. I installed both at the same time, and when I rebooted the system hung during the loading of Win98.
I removed the updated DVD drivers in safe mode, rebooted and the same thing happenned.
Now I'm left with the new ASPI drivers that have hung my system (reminiscent of when I had WinOnCD and Nero installed at the same time).
Any ideas? I know that the ASPI32 that I downloaded from Adaptec updates the drivers: WINASPI.DLL, WNASPI32.DLL, APIX.VXD, ASPIENUM.VXD, ASPI32.SYS, and WOWPOST.EXE.
So what do I do now? If I have to overwrite these with the original Win98 versions, how do I get them off the Win98 CD?
